Top Midday Gainers

MT Newswires Live
22 May

SigmaTron International (SGMA) shares more than doubled after the company said it agreed to be acquired by an affiliate of private equity firm Transom Capital Group for $3.02 per share in cash or a total enterprise value of about $83 million.

Over 18 million shares traded intraday versus a daily average of roughly 85,000.

CFSB Bancorp (CFSB) said it agreed to be acquired by Hometown Financial Group in a deal valued at about $44 million.

Shares of CFSB soared 72%, with intraday trading volume at over 214,000 compared with a daily average of roughly 2,500.

CoreWeave (CRWV) said Wednesday it priced a $2 billion offering of 9.250% senior notes due 2030 at par of principal amount. The offering was raised from $1.5 billion previously.

Shares advanced 15% as intraday trading volume surged to more than 48 million from a daily average of almost 16 million.
